On the example of a double-slide turning machine, let us look at the configuration of collision
monitoring with a total of five protection zones.
The input resolution is: 10
-3
mm
The safety distance of a protection zone around the machine part is defined as 2 mm.
Slide 1 is moved through axes X1 (=1st axis) and Z1 (=2nd axis).
Slide 2 is moved through axes X2 (=3rd axis) and Z2 (=4th axis).
Slide 1 machines in front of, slide 2 behind the turning center. This results in two coordinate
systems with the respective machine zeros M1 and M2 (M1=M2).
The X coordinate of the 2nd machine coordinate system is mirrored with respect to the X
coordinate of the 1st machine coordinate system.
